Donegal Under 16 ladies held to a draw against Armagh

Donegal 0-11 Armagh 1-8

Donegal were held to a second draw in as many games in the Ulster LGFA U16 Championship as Armagh pointed late in MacCumhaill Park on Sunday.

The home side started slow and an Abigail McMahon goal had Armagh leading by 1-6 to 0-6 at the break, Mia O’Donnell getting five of the Donegal scores.

O’Donnell hit two more points in the second half as Toni Boyle also pointed to level the game.

Cara O’Hanlon put Armagh ahead but O’Donnell levelled and she played in Eva McNamara who had Donegal ahead on 60 minutes.

But Jessica McCreesh pointed in added time to share the spoils.
